Overview of functions
3 Overview of functions
Certain features use shared memory. See “Shared memory” on page 5 for more
information.
Multimedia Messaging Service (MMS), see “Multimedia messages” on page 36
and “Options” on page 34.
Speaker phone function, see “Speaker phone” on page 23
Polyphonic MIDI ringing tones enable richer ringing tones with a wide variety
of sounds.
General Packet Radio Service (GPRS) is used for sending and receiving data
over the mobile network. Your phone supports up to three simultaneous GPRS
connections. See “GPRS, HSCSD, and CSD” on page 81.
•MIDP Java
applications specially designed for mobile phones. See
“Applications” on page 72.
Nokia OTA settings service. Several services need proper settings in your
phone. You may receive the settings directly as an Over The Air (OTA) message
and you only need to save the settings. Contact your nearest authorized Nokia
dealer for more information.
The built-in browser can interpret both WAP-based and XHTML-based
content. See “Services” on page 79.
Special user interface features allow you to choose two types of menu
interface, List and Grid. See “Menu view” on page 64.
